Output 67578ee108176cd62dd267fd3d548e97bc8a59ef66c9d15967f410255f2008eb:1

value
2299086489
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50149f36ec4c2be4dc05848f5686b55cad4b1085 OP_EQUALVERIFY OP_CHECKSIG
address
18JRmBdsfFUpRU2J83x3H3iT5GPddg5U89
transaction
67578ee108176cd62dd267fd3d548e97bc8a59ef66c9d15967f410255f2008eb
spent
true